Confirming our exclusive story, Leeds United today announced the extension of its partnership with Adidas.
Leeds United Extends Partnership with Adidas - 24 Hour Record-Breaking Kit Launch
Adidas and Leeds United did not announce any details of the new deal. Adidas will continue as the club's Official Kit Partner, continuing the partnership that began in the 2020-21 season - the new deal allows Adidas to design both the playing and training kits for all Leeds United teams, alongside other fan apparel.
Leeds United 24-25 Kits
With the deal extension, Leeds United also announced that the 2024-25 away kit launch was record-breaking - 15,000 shirts sold on the first day, marking the best 24-hour sales figure in Leeds United's history.
Morrie Eisenberg, Leeds United’s Chief Operating Officer, expressed excitement: “We have built such a strong relationship over the last few seasons, and it is great that we can now continue collaborating... not only on kit designs and launches but also limited-edition ranges such as Originals and Spezials.”

Real Madrid 26-27 New Shirt Number Owners
Real Madrid have officially confirmed their squad numbers for the 2026-27 season. Thanks to @jersey_story for the design visuals.
Raúl Asencio steps into the No. 2 shirt previously worn by Dani Carvajal, while new signing Dean Huijsen takes over No. 4 from David Alaba. Endrick also returns to the No. 9 after his loan spell at Marseille.
Among the new arrivals, Ibrahima Konaté will wear No. 16, Marc Cucurella No. 17, Carlos Espí No. 19, Denzel Dumfries No. 24 and Yan Diomande No. 25. Meanwhile, Bernardo Silva will continue wearing No. 20 following Fran García's departure. The number is closely associated with the Portuguese midfielder's most successful years at Manchester City.

Paris Saint-Germain Debut 26-27 Kits Featuring Two Stars
PSG debuted a two-star version of their 26-27 kits during recent friendly matches, commemorating their pair of UEFA Champions League titles. This special detail will be used exclusively in international competitions.
Despite Ligue 1 placing no restriction on star crests, PSG announced they will not feature the stars on their domestic league kits. Special thanks to @jerseystory_vn for the spot and graphic.
No More Nike: Adidas Croatia 2026 Training Kits Revealed
Following their switch from Nike to Adidas, Croatia's new training kit set for 2026 have been unveiled in the latest training camp for youth teams' goalkeepers.
However from what we've seen, both of the new jerseys are simply from Adidas Tiro 26 League template range, using default black and grey color choices. These are very likely just temporary options for the mean time, until the actual designs with probably bespoke colorways are officially released.
